Exemple #1
0
def createInQueueList():
    return [
        createTaskInQueueReport(i) for i in sp().valuesFromList('in-queue')
    ]
Exemple #2
0
 def f(n_clicks, buttonId):
     if (n_clicks):
         taskId = buttonId['index']
         self.wm.restartWorkerByTask(taskId)
         sp().updateTaskStatus(taskId, 'in-aborted')
     return buttonId
Exemple #3
0
def pusherFunc(internalQ, taskQ):
    while True:
        newTask = internalQ.get()
        # print('newTask', newTask)
        sp().updateTaskStatus(newTask['taskId'], 'in-queue')
        taskQ.put(newTask)
def createInAbortedList():
    return [
        createTaskInAbortedReport(i) for i in sp().valuesFromList('in-aborted')
    ]
def createInCompletedList():
    taskList = sp().valuesFromList('in-completed')
    return [
        createTaskInCompletedReport(i)
        for i in sp().valuesFromList('in-completed')
    ]
def createInProgressList():
    return [
        createTaskInProgressReport(i)
        for i in sp().valuesFromList('in-progress')
    ]